Harness Announces $240 Million Financing Led by Goldman Sachs (NYSE: GS)
Harness, a leading AI Software Delivery Platform, has secured a significant $240 million Series E financing round. This round is spearheaded by Goldman Sachs Alternatives with a primary investment of $200 million, supplemented by a planned $40 million tender offer featuring participation from prestigious venture firms such as IVP, Menlo Ventures, and Unusual Ventures. This funding elevates Harness's valuation to $5.5 billion and underscores the growing demand for an integrated, AI-driven solution for software delivery.
AI Transformation in Software Engineering
The current software engineering landscape is undergoing a dramatic evolution thanks to advancements in AI technology. As teams traditionally allocate only 30-40% of their effort to writing and iterating code, a significant 60-70% of their time is consumed by processes in the "outer loop," including testing, deployments, security, compliance, and optimization. Harness aims to revolutionize these often-manual, interconnected processes through intelligent automation.
The volume of code is on the rise, with reports indicating an acceleration of up to 4x. Each line of code continues to require rigorous testing, security checks, deployments, and ongoing maintenance. As organizations increasingly turn to AI-generated code, they face the challenge of bridging the gap between rapid development and delivering reliable software safely. Harness addresses this need by providing a comprehensive platform equipped with AI capabilities tailored for the entire after-code lifecycle.

The Comprehensive AI Solution: Harness AI
The new funding will catalyze the growth of Harness AI, a unified system engineered for everything beyond code. Built to eliminate bottlenecks that impede engineering velocity, Harness AI integrates:
- AI Agents: Specialized agents for delivery, testing, verification, security, governance, and operational tasks that eliminate the manual coordination typically required across disparate teams and tools.
- Software Delivery Knowledge Graph: A comprehensive context model that aligns code changes, services, deployments, tests, environments, incidents, policies, and cost signals, ensuring precision and reliability.
- Enterprise-grade Orchestration Engine: A robust execution engine that translates AI insights into consistent automation across pipelines and ensures safe and predictable decision-making.
By leveraging organizational context, Harness AI ensures that all actions taken are accurate and relevant to each customer's unique architecture and workflows. This allows teams to expedite shipping processes without increasing risk, as the platform effectively manages underlying complexities.
Impact on Enterprise Customers
The efficacy of Harness's platform is evidenced by its growing customer base of over 1,000 enterprise clients, including:
- United Airlines: Accelerated deployment times by 75% and migrated 80% of workloads to the cloud.
- Morningstar: Achieved 5x faster builds while consolidating 36,000 pipelines into just 50 templates.
- Keller Williams: Increased deployment frequency by 6x and saved 3 weeks in every release cycle.
- National Australia Bank (NAB): Reduced build times by 67% and improved troubleshooting efficiency by 85%.
